Inattention

Inattention is a symptom of attention-deficit/hyperactivity disorder (ADHD). It is a neurobehavioral disorder that affects children and adults. It is the most frequent type of ADHD.

People who have inattention ADHD struggle with memory, time perception and concentration. This can make it difficult for them to complete schoolwork, work, or even to maintain relationships with friends. Some people may also have difficulty conveying their emotions.

Inattention can manifest as persistent and frequent forgetfulness. Repetitive forgetfulness can lead to not being able to complete tasks that are crucial like adult appointments or job duties.

Inattention ADHD children may have trouble keeping track of their daily activities and listening to their teacher. They may lose important items such as textbooks or school supplies.

Adults suffering from ADHD could be able improve their self-regulation. It can be helpful to create a regular schedule and set specific times for tasks. Also, exercise can help boost mood. Stress can be reduced by eating a varied and healthy diet.

Adults who suffer from ADHD might have difficulty paying their bills on time. It isn't easy to remember to pay your bills, track them and complete your paperwork.

The most common signs of inattention include frequent forgetfulness, difficulties in keeping focus, and a tendency to be distracted. People with inattention ADHD tend to have trouble focusing, lose items and fail to complete their tasks, and tend to fiddle with their feet or hands.

If you suspect that you or someone you love is suffering from ADHD, it is recommended to see your physician. Treatment can help reduce or eliminate some symptoms. Your doctor will perform an examination to diagnose ADHD and rule out any other causes. Typical treatments for ADHD consist of psychotherapy, medication or a combination of these.

Emotional dysregulation

Emotional dysregulation is often one of the most difficult symptoms to treat. It can make daily life difficult. Around 1 in 3 ADHD-afflicted kids and adults are affected.

Dysregulation in the way that we handle emotions can lead to mood fluctuations, anger outbursts and meltdowns. It can also cause feelings of uncertainty and distrust about emotions. In conjunction with other behavioral problems that can have a negative effect on your overall quality of life.

In certain cases, ED is a symptom of mental health issues, such as depression or anxiety. Studies have also revealed that adhd symptoms in young adults patients may benefit by playing a musical instrument to enhance their emotional control.

Emotion regulation is a conscious and unconscious process that regulates the intensity and dynamics emotions. These processes include offset responses like latency, size, as well as offset reactions. The amygdala can become hyperactive in emotional dysregulation. This can cause extreme tempers and impulsive behavior. This causes disruption to the pre-frontal cortex which is responsible for regulation of emotion.

Many recent models have described the neurobiological processes that support emotion regulation. They suggest that the adaptive processes involved in regulating emotion could be a major factor in the development of ADHD.

Research has shown that ADHD symptoms can be predicted by emotional dysregulation. This can be confirmed even after four weeks of the pharmacological treatment. Masi and co-workers discovered that emotional dysregulation was associated with greater severity of symptoms at the time of follow-up.

There are many treatment options

There are a few treatment options for ADHD in the UK for adults. This is due to a lack awareness in primary treatment. There are also significant gaps in the delivery and provision of services. Numerous studies have demonstrated that delays in implementing effective treatment may raise costs for the public and decrease the efficiency of the economy.

The National Institute for Health and Care Excellence (NICE) published guidelines in 2008 for the diagnosis and treatment of adults suffering from ADHD. The guidelines recommend that patients undergo a thorough diagnostic evaluation by competent professionals. They also advise that joint management is recommended. A referral to general mental health services is recommended for more complex cases.

NICE has also suggested that primary care doctors be improved. This is particularly crucial for ADHD patients who are more likely to have multiple comorbidities. This could be a problem. This could make it difficult for patients to access diagnostic tests.

In the end, long waiting times are now a major issue in the treatment of adults with ADHD. In the national media and local press have focused on the length of time required to get an assessment. This is especially applicable to patients who are not diagnosed and have limited resources.
